Home
last modified time | relevance | path

Searched refs:addressing_size (Results 1 – 3 of 3) sorted by relevance

/qemu/target/i386/emulate/
H A Dx86_decode.c397 op->addr = decode_bytes(env, decode, decode->addressing_size); in fetch_moffs()
1704 int addr_size = decode->addressing_size; in get_sib_val()
1738 int addr_size = decode->addressing_size; in calc_modrm_operand32()
1809 switch (decode->addressing_size) { in calc_modrm_operand()
1820 VM_PANIC_EX("unsupported address size %d\n", decode->addressing_size); in calc_modrm_operand()
1876 decode->addressing_size = -1; in set_addressing_size()
1879 decode->addressing_size = 4; in set_addressing_size()
1881 decode->addressing_size = 2; in set_addressing_size()
1890 decode->addressing_size = 2; in set_addressing_size()
1892 decode->addressing_size = 4; in set_addressing_size()
[all …]
H A Dx86_emu.c460 target_ulong val = read_reg(env, reg, decode->addressing_size); in string_increment_reg()
466 write_reg(env, reg, val, decode->addressing_size); in string_increment_reg()
473 target_ulong rcx = read_reg(env, R_ECX, decode->addressing_size); in string_rep()
476 write_reg(env, R_ECX, rcx, decode->addressing_size); in string_rep()
489 decode->addressing_size, R_ES); in exec_ins_single()
541 decode->addressing_size, R_ES); in exec_movs_single()
568 decode->addressing_size, R_ES); in exec_cmps_single()
598 decode->addressing_size, R_ES); in exec_stos_single()
622 decode->addressing_size, R_ES); in exec_scas_single()
H A Dx86_decode.h280 int addressing_size; member